Question:A friend of mine is looking for her dads obituary, who died in 1978. I have access, by account, to a public records search, found his SSN, and Death certificate, so i have all the info I need. are there any sites that are either free, or charge a small one time access fee, that I could go to, for his obituary. I have all ready tried Newspaper archives, Google, and can't get access to his state library website.

Try the newspapers in the area where he died. Most newspapers have archives of their obituaries. Some online, some snailmail. Most aren't expensive.

If you have his death certificate, you could also try the funeral home listed on it. They usually place the obits in the papers and frequently have a copy in their files.
